  10. Well the rain unfortunately came about 90 minutes before tapes up and at one time was pretty heavy. All the weather updates gave it to pass over by about 2-45 pm and so it proved.The rain actually helped the track condition and the forecasted timing will have been in Steve Lawsons thinking when he was carrying out his pre meeting track watering regimen. Must admit I was a bit surprised when we got dust around heat 7. It was great to see the Comets finally get their league campaign underway on what must be some kind of record late start date in recent seasons. It was a good solid performance from all the Comets which was encouraging. Special thanks should go to Jonatan Grahn who changed his flight to Poland in order to guest for us in the absence of Fraser, he pulled off a couple of eye catching wins in his tally of 8 points. It was rewarding to see Tate win his first race at the GT Tyres Arena in 2025 ! almost unbelievable when you consider the form he produced there in the early part of last season prior to him crashing at Belle Vue. Hope we see his full confidence return now and he can start thrilling us all again like he did last season, go Tate . Also really pleased for Jacob Hook who achieved his best score to date in British Speedway, he gave his best in every race and deserved his reward. With the possible exception of Lasse Fredriksen the Gladiators were very much a one man team yesterday. Nicolai Klindt was different class . I think that has to be the most dominant display with the possible exception of Dan Bewley in last seasons Ben Fund meeting that I have witnessed at the GT Tyres Arena. Not many riders have ridden turns 3 and 4 so wide with so much speed and control !. He was obviously enjoying himself on a track where he could display his supreme motorcycle skills in complete confidence. UTC!

  37. Even if Bowes is due to miss a lot of matches riding in Poland, I wouldn't be in a rush to replace him, they're probably stronger when he's not there. Get a 5.00 guest when he's averaging below that or r/r of Zischke Etheridge & 2 rides from Hook / Foord. Also the longer it takes him to get a new average, the longer Hook stays at reserve, which benefits the team. Speedway can be a strange sport when injuries / missing riders can strengthen a team and there can be no advantage to making replacements when a rider is out for the season.
